Graduates of University of Richmond's bachelor's program in Journalism earn a median $43,948 one year after graduating, rising to $93,297 by year ten. Five years out, earnings run 22% above the national median of $58,956 for this field, ranking 3rd of 127 reporting programs.

Source: U.S. Census Bureau PSEO, release V4.13.0 2025Q4. Earnings are for graduates working in covered states; figures are medians in nominal dollars.
